Golang 中国

lovederh

Golang China 第 3959 号会员,加入于 2015-07-25 18:07


lovederh最近创建的主题


12 Golang 模板中怎么能动态生成字段的列。
Web开发lovederh • 2015-10-13 19:40 • 最后回复来自 kzzhr
lovederh 创建的更多主题

lovederh最近回复了


回复了 lovederh 创建的主题: Golang 模板中怎么能动态生成字段的列。 2015-10-11 10:44

用map是可以的,但是感觉怪怪的,从数据库查出来的数据还要转为map,或者直接查map,struct就这样被弃用了,总感觉有点不爽啊。
最后数据结构这样构造:

html模板代码:

回复了 lovederh 创建的主题: Golang 模板中怎么能动态生成字段的列。 2015-10-10 23:29


想要的效果是这个样子的
数据结构如下:

web界面的代码如下:

实际得到的效果如下:

不知道要如何来实现这个效果,可以使td是动态生成的。
初学golang,还不是太熟练。求大神细心指点!

回复了 lovederh 创建的主题: Golang 模板中怎么能动态生成字段的列。 2015-07-27 12:35

好的,谢谢!

回复了 lovederh 创建的主题: Golang 模板中怎么能动态生成字段的列。 2015-07-25 20:44

大神

回复了 lovederh 创建的主题: Golang 模板中怎么能动态生成字段的列。 2015-07-25 20:11

markdown 不怎么会用 不好意思 。

回复了 lovederh 创建的主题: Golang 模板中怎么能动态生成字段的列。 2015-07-25 19:45

求大神指导啊!

回复了 bianweiall 创建的主题: html模板中循环怎么做? 2015-07-25 18:10

你好,请问一下,如果我想把

  {{range $k,$v :=.Categoryjieduan}}
  <tr>
    <th>{{.Id}}</th>
    <th>{{.Title}}</th>
    <th>{{.Views}}</th> 
             {{range $k1,$v1 :=$.Categoryzhuanye}}
             {{if eq $v.Id $v1.ParentId}}
                  ……
            {{end}}

这里面的

    <th>{{.Id}}</th>
    <th>{{.Title}}</th>
    <th>{{.Views}}</th>

部分做一个循环要怎么做。
类似这样

 {{range $k,$v :=.Categoryjieduan}}
  <tr>
{{range $k,$v:= .Thead}}
<th>{{$v}}</th>
{{end}}
{{end}}
lovederh 创建的更多回复